Portfolio Example & Artist Statement
Micqaela Jones-Crouch

My painting style combines mixed media acrylics with occasional metal leafing, creating a unique and dynamic aesthetic. I build depth and texture through multiple layers, using palette knives and various tools to sculpt and shape the surface. Only then do I begin to add paint. This process enhances the vibrancy of each piece, allowing light to interact with the textures and giving the work a glowing effect that feels as if it emanates from within. The combination of tactile surfaces and metallic elements creates an engaging visual experience, with layers that invite closer inspection and evoke a sense of movement and energy.
